Transaction 5f900581015d8da8ba4157c99259f130b0d2ea97e15c340628846018bcececb6
1 Input
1 Output
-
5f900581015d8da8ba4157c99259f130b0d2ea97e15c340628846018bcececb6:0
- value
- 566760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33daddfeeecc7a7bea5b3c1455997c1cbf6de14c OP_EQUAL
- address
- 36RCaV4zHM8BrvR1iRvLQEvTuqmZVwrVTb